AnglianRed 6,229 Posted April 2, 2022 Share Posted April 2, 2022 Bit of a weird one this. Although Boro enjoyed a comfortable 2-0 home win this season and thrashed Posh 5-0 in an FA Cup tie back in 2019, you have to go back 6 years to find our next fixture after that. Seems these two sides have met very rarely over the years, with just 20 fixtures in all competitions since 1967. Although Posh finally ditched the disastrous Darren Ferguson last month and installed the highly capable Grant McCann, they have played a fair number of games, with mixed results. I don't think Boro will have to worry about dealing with the "new manager bounce". Head to head stats look like this: Overall: W10 D8 L2 Home: W7 D4 L0 Away: W3 D4 L2 Not much history to draw on, but it seems London Road (now apparently called the Weston Homes Stadium) isn't the best hunting ground for Boro. On a more positive note, Posh's home form is on a par with our away form, so provided our lads are fit and firing on all (or even just most) cylinders, this is still a great opportunity for 3 points. Peterborough (Home): W3 D5 L7 Boro (Away): W5 D4 L8 My Prediction: Peterborough 1 - 2 Middlesbrough 1 Link to post Share on other sites
